WebL "RE-ISLAMIZATION" OR "RE-OTTOMANIZATION"? Some observers noted a movement toward a "re-Islamization", especially since 1980. For others, Turkey is living the "twilight of Kemalism".4 There is no doubt that Turkey has attained a significant point in its evolution as a nation-state and is at a crossroads.
